Burkina Faso - Population ages 0-14, female
The value for Population ages 0-14, female in Burkina Faso was 4,554,844 as of 2020. As the graph below shows, over the past 60 years this indicator reached a maximum value of 4,554,844 in 2020 and a minimum value of 979,586 in 1960.
Definition: Female population between the ages 0 to 14. Population is based on the de facto definition of population, which counts all residents regardless of legal status or citizenship.
Source: World Bank staff estimates using the World Bank's total population and age/sex distributions of the United Nations Population Division's World Population Prospects: 2019 Revision.
